E-learning
E-learning is the process of acquiring knowledge through various electronic technologies and resources. The market demand for sophisticated online learning courses has increased with an increase in internet users’ number. The introduction of many new technologies, such as cloud computing and AI, combined with rising internet penetration across the globe, would drive market growth. Rapid cloud adoption offers both learners and service providers versatility in content storage, sharing, and access.
The emerging trends driving the e-learning industry’s revenue are mobile learning, microlearning, social learning, and corporate MOOCs. The growing demand for its employees’ training from various end-user industries, such as healthcare, is driving industry demand. The coronavirus (COVID-19) pandemic has further driven the demand among students and companies in the industry for e-learning solutions.
